Heard it through the grape vines,

 

it seems patek 5004 was at first considered a general production piece as like patek 3970, due to the expensive price tag back in the mid 90's, a small supply were produced.  Then Patek came out with 5101P, and that caused 5004 production virtually to a stand still as  most watchmakers had to put all their effort into making this new tourbillon.  Rumor has it, between 2002-2005, no 5004 watches were produced, which in turn made most collectors starting to worry. So much so, when the new batches of 5004 re-surface again, it created a frenzy for colletors to want to get their hands on them. 

all in all, i am guessing 5004 was produced in total about 13 out of the 16 years.  if we say 20 pieces per year, that would still make the total number to be less than 400, probably lesser.
